Misan Harriman is a photographer, creative director and cultural commentator, and is the first Black person in the history of British Vogue to shoot the cover of its September issue.
From documenting historic moments in history, most recently the Black Lives Matter movement in London, to photographing high-profile celebrities, Harriman is a photographer of extraordinary range, described as ‘the most talked about photographer of our times’ by the Evening Standard.
